A humorous action-adventure prison escape game, based on the rules of asymmetric multiplayer. In Pritto Prisoner we can play for one of two sides. As animals, we explore the prison facility, defending ourselves from pursuing robots with our excrement. As robots, we must prevent our victims from escaping.
Prison escape is a theme regularly explored by video game creators. Although it is usually presented in a serious manner, from time to time there are productions that approach it with a sense of humor. One such game is the adventure action game titled Pritto Prisoner, made by the independent studio PinCool.
In Pritto Prisoner events are viewed from a bird's-eye perspective. The game tells the story of animals trying to escape from prison and robots doing everything they can to prevent it. The gameplay varies depending on which side of the barricade we choose.
Among the animals escaping from prison, we'll find a gangster rabbit, an influential cat, a penguin chef, a lion skilled in sword fighting, and an elephant throwing explosive decoys. Playing as these characters, we navigate the facility, complete tasks, and face challenges along the way, working closely together. All of this is to find a way to escape from the facility.
The situation is complicated by the fact that we constantly have robots on our tails, keeping order here. We deal with them by using our own... excrement. By eating and drinking, we enable our pets to "pee" and "poop." The former allows them to neutralize security cameras and cause short circuits in the robots, while doing the latter in toilets results in regaining energy. Naturally, we can also use "poop" as a weapon, using it to slow down the robots chasing us.
If we get caught, we end up in a nap room. We can wake up from sleep by completing a mini-game based on counting sheep. The number of respawns is limited, and once they are exhausted, we fall into an eternal sleep.
Additionally, we can take on the role of robots. In this case, our task is, of course, to make life as difficult as possible for the pets. To do this, we use gadgets such as a magic hand with a grabber, spacetime tunnels (which allow us to pass through walls), motion sensors, or shields to block attacks. We unlock further upgrades by collecting "poop" left by enemies.
The game allows for customizing the robot to individual needs and preferences. The upper part can be equipped with a taser or a lasso, while the lower part can have legs, wheels, or tracks.
In exchange for completing the tasks set before us, we earn coins. We spend them on various cosmetic add-ons that allow us to change the appearance of our pets and robots.
The core of Pritto Prisoner is an asymmetrical multiplayer based on 10-minute "matches," in which two people take control of robots, and four control animals escaping from prison. The game also offers cross-play functionality, allowing owners of versions on different platforms to play together. Additionally, there is a story mode waiting to be explored, which reveals the secrets of Prison Island.
The graphics of Pritto Prisoner are kept in a cartoon style. The Japanese illustrator Kanahei worked on the visuals, while the soundtrack is the work of the artist known as TeddyLoid.

System Requirements for Pritto Prisoner Video Game:
PC / Windows
Minimum System Requirements:
Intel Core i5-2500 / AMD FX-8300, 8 GB RAM, graphic card 2 GB GeForce GTX 650 Ti / Radeon HD 7850, 6.3 GB HDD, Windows 10.
